About this program

The Licence Histoire at Université Vincennes Saint-Denis (Paris VIII) offers a comprehensive and in-depth exploration of history, focusing on various periods, significant events, and influential figures that have shaped the world. The program is designed to cultivate critical thinking, analytical skills, and a deep understanding of historical contexts. Students engage with diverse sources and methodologies, allowing them to assess historical narratives and their relevance in today's society.

This Bachelor's degree typically encompasses core modules in ancient, medieval, modern, and contemporary history, as well as specialized topics such as social, political, and economic history. Students will participate in seminars, workshops, and research projects that emphasize written and oral communication, analysis of primary sources, and historiographical debates. Field trips and visits to historical sites and archives may also be part of the curriculum, enriching the learning experience.
